Stamped concrete replacement services involve removing and replacing existing stamped concrete surfaces that have become damaged, worn, or outdated. Over time, stamped concrete can develop cracks, spalling, or uneven areas due to weather exposure and regular use. When these issues occur, replacing the surface can restore the appearance and functionality of patios, walkways, driveways, or pool decks. Service providers typically handle the entire process, which includes breaking up the old concrete, preparing the base, and installing new stamped concrete that mimics the look of natural stone, brick, or other materials.

This service helps address common problems such as surface deterioration, extensive cracking, or surface discoloration that can make a concrete area look unsightly and potentially unsafe. Cracks and uneven surfaces can pose tripping hazards or cause further structural issues if left unaddressed. Replacing stamped concrete can improve both the safety and visual appeal of outdoor spaces, making them more inviting and easier to maintain. These repairs are often necessary when previous installations have aged beyond simple repairs or when homeowners want to update the style of their outdoor areas.

The overview below groups typical Stamped Concrete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Skagit County,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or stamped concrete repairs range from $250 to $600, covering patching and color touch-ups for routine maintenance jobs. Many small projects f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age.

Surface Resurfacing - Resurfacing or overlay services us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000 for most residential patios and walkways. Larger or more detailed projects can push costs higher, but most fall into the middle tier.

Full Replacement - Complete stamped concrete replacement projects generally range from $4,000 to $8,000, depending on size, complexity, and design details. Larger, more intricate installations can exceed this range, though many projects stay within the typical bounds.

Custom Designs & Features - Adding custom patterns, colors, or decorative accents can increase costs from $2,500 to over $10,000 for elaborate designs. These higher-end projects are less common but available through local contractors for specialized need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ating contractors for stamped concrete replacement,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ects in the area. A service provider with a proven track record of handling concrete work comparable to the scope and style desired can offer insights into the process and potential challenges. Homeowners should inquire about the types of projects completed, the materials used, and the techniques employed to ensure the contractor’s expertise aligns with the specific requirements of the job.

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th project. Reputable local contractors will provide detailed estimates and scope of work, outlining what is included and what is not. This transparency hel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ties have a shared understanding of the project’s goals. Homeowners are encouraged to review these documents carefully and ask questions about any aspects that are unclear or need further clarification before proceeding.

Reputable service providers are often able to supply references from past clients with similar projects. Contacting these references can provide valuable insights into the contractor’s reliability, quality of work, and professionalism. Good communication is also a key factor; a contractor who responds promptly and clearly to questions demonstrates a commitment to customer service.
